Joe Holyfield:
What’s your Favorite Military Memory- Serving in the U.S. Navy for two deployments to the area around the Baghdad International Airport, Iraq. I was operating and maintaining a base defense weapon system, keeping everyone as safe as possible while they were on the installation. It was very gratifying to see the weapon system in operation, saving countless lives.
Favorite Military Base- Victory Base Camp in Baghdad, Iraq
Favorite City the Mobile has sent you? Philadelphia, PA for the 2022 Army-Navy game.
Most memorable event with the USO- Easily it was a trip to Richmond Raceway in Richmond, VA back in 2021. A group of us were there to support a coworker and his family getting recognized by the track. NASCAR and the track gave us the rockstar treatment with a Garage tour and Suite access to watch the race. The highlight of the whole trip was when a video message was broadcast to the entire track from the wife of the coworker, who was deployed at the time. The family got to watch the message from their wife and mother as they were standing in Victory Lane. To cap the whole night, the car with USO branding on it actually won the race.
